The core activity of verifying that 'returned parts' meet quality standards in manufacturing industries necessitates physical inspection, testing, and handling of goods. While maintaining a 'checks and balances system' for determining disposition adds a minor digital tracking component, the value-producing work is fundamentally physical.

Trigger
A returned part or product arrives at the receiving facility and is queued for quality evaluation.
Outcome
The part is evaluated against quality standards and routed to its final disposition for restocking, repair, recycling, or disposal.

Key steps

  • Log receipt of the returned partprocessProfile
  • Conduct physical and diagnostic inspectionprocessProfile
  • Compare part condition against defined quality thresholdsprocessProfile
  • Identify root cause of failure or defectprocessProfile
  • Assign appropriate disposition codeprocessProfile
  • Route part to designated inventory, repair, or scrap queueprocessProfile
